1. Introduction
In the rapidly evolving construction industry, the choice of materials significantly impacts the success of any project. Structural steel pipes have emerged as a popular choice due to their exceptional properties and benefits. This article explores the advantages of using structural steel pipes in the construction industry.
2. Increased Durability and Strength
Structural steel pipes are renowned for their superior durability and strength. With high resistance to external forces, including heavy loads, seismic activities, and harsh weather conditions, steel pipes provide long-lasting structural integrity. Additionally, steel pipes are resistant to corrosion, rust, and damage, ensuring a reliable and robust construction framework.
3. Versatility and Flexibility
One of the key benefits of using structural steel pipes is their versatility and flexibility. Steel pipes can be easily fabricated into various shapes and sizes, allowing architects and engineers to design innovative and complex structures. Moreover, steel pipes can be seamlessly combined with other construction materials, offering endless possibilities in architectural designs.
4. Cost-Effectiveness
Construction projects often face budget constraints and time limitations. Structural steel pipes offer a cost-effective solution as they are relatively affordable compared to other materials. Additionally, steel pipes require minimal maintenance, reducing long-term expenses. The ease of installation and faster construction process further contribute to cost savings.
5. Sustainability and Environmental Benefits
In an era of growing environmental concerns, the construction industry is embracing sustainable practices. Structural steel pipes align with these principles as they are 100% recyclable, minimizing waste and reducing environmental impact. By incorporating steel pipes, construction projects contribute to a greener future without compromising on quality or performance.
6. Enhanced Safety and Protection
Safety is paramount in construction projects, and structural steel pipes ensure a secure and protected environment. Steel pipes possess inherent fire-resistant properties, making them ideal for structures requiring high levels of fire protection. Moreover, steel pipes offer excellent resistance to extreme temperatures, seismic activities, and natural calamities, ensuring the safety of occupants.
7. Efficient Construction Process
Time is a critical factor in construction projects, and structural steel pipes facilitate efficient and streamlined construction processes. With prefabrication options available, steel pipes can be manufactured off-site, reducing construction time and increasing project efficiency. The lightweight nature of steel pipes also simplifies transportation and installation, further accelerating the construction timeline.
8. FAQs
Q1: Are structural steel pipes suitable for all types of construction projects?
A1: Yes, structural steel pipes can be used in various construction projects, including residential, commercial, and industrial buildings, bridges, and infrastructure development.
Q2: Are steel pipes resistant to corrosion and rust?
A2: Yes, structural steel pipes are designed to resist corrosion and rust due to protective coatings and galvanization processes, ensuring durability and longevity.
Q3: Do steel pipes require maintenance?
A3: Steel pipes require minimal maintenance due to their resistance to corrosion and damage. Regular inspections and timely repairs are recommended to ensure optimal performance.
Q4: Are steel pipes environmentally friendly?
A4: Yes, steel pipes are eco-friendly as they are recyclable and contribute to sustainable construction practices, reducing waste and environmental impact.
Q5: How do structural steel pipes enhance the safety of occupants?
A5: Structural steel pipes offer exceptional safety features, including fire resistance, seismic resistance, and protection against extreme temperatures, providing a secure environment for occupants.
